In the top 6 best sellers at the Red Cross Christmas Fair!

The original City Christmas market is a splendid affair in Guildhall held over one gala open evening and one public open day as we move into Christmas, an event at which the Turners historically have a stall to support this great cause. The stall featured gifted items from the turning community and was amongst the most visited and successful of the City Livery stalls.

We feel very proud to have raised £3180 for the British Red Cross, thanks to the generosity and talent of our woodturners and our stall volunteers.

The Duke and Duchess of Gloucester showed considerable interest in the items and spent some time talking to volunteers and the Master and even spent some money with us!
